Passionate, intense, driven
Originally from Hampstead, MD (the same little 4,000 person town as Katie Zaferes), I went to the Virginia Military Institute for college. At the end of my freshman year, a friend of mine convinced me to try and walk-on to VMI’s D1 swim team. Sophomore year I walked on and swam for 2 seasons before recurring shoulder injuries took me out of the sport. Spring of my junior year, 2018, I joined VMI’s club triathlon team and was hooked. I enjoyed racing and the coaches were the best I’ve had in any sport.
Fast forward to 2020 and I started taking the sport more seriously, 14 months later I quali?ed for 70.3 World Championships and just 3 months after that I broke the Ironman MD bike course record.
I have a lot left to work on, but I’m just enjoying pushing my limits all the time.
